How they compare
Argentina currently reports 0.1% against 0.0% in Uruguay, a difference of 0.1%.
That makes Argentina's figure about 1.5 times Uruguay's.
Across all 8 years both countries report, Argentina has been ahead every year.
Argentina ranks 22nd and Uruguay ranks 24th of 35 countries.
Argentina has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
